An engaging and poignant Australian coming-of-age tale unfolds around Charlie Bucktin, a 14-year-old boy with a penchant for books. When Jasper Jones, the town’s mixed-race outcast, reveals the lifeless body of young Laura Wishheart to him one night, Charlie’s world takes an irreversible turn. Entrusted with this grave secret and steadfast in his belief in Jasper’s innocence, Charlie embarks on a perilous journey to unveil the true culprit.

The setting of The Power is our real world, with the exception of a single natural anomaly. In this world, teenage girls suddenly possess the ability to electrocute others at will. The story follows a diverse cast of characters from different parts of the world, such as London, Seattle, Nigeria, and Eastern Europe, as they navigate the evolution of this power from a mere tingle in teenagers’ collarbones to a complete reversal of power dynamics.
